From f3a14d031ffa523d96f2fbb7b27f2e0bf756d285 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Himanshu Madhani Date: Fri, 30 Aug 2019 15:23:57 -0700 Subject: [PATCH] scsi: qla2xxx: Fix message indicating vectors used by driver [ Upstream commit da48b82425b8bf999fb9f7c220e967c4d661b5f8 ] This patch updates log message which indicates number of vectors used by the driver instead of displaying failure to get maximum requested vectors. Driver will always request maximum vectors during initialization. In the event driver is not able to get maximum requested vectors, it will adjust the allocated vectors. This is normal and does not imply failure in driver. Signed-off-by: Himanshu Madhani Reviewed-by: Ewan D.
